What is SacAnime? It's a place where the fans of Anime comics, games, and films go to play! Located in Sacramento CA, it's a great place to unite, network, and have fun with your fellow fans.
To learn more about the event, Visit http://www.sacanime.com/
This year’s event is broken up into 3 sections: The Vendor Exhibit Halls, the Artist Tables, and the Game Room. But why do we have 4 sections of coverage on Fusion Comics? Because the costumes that people wore deserve their very own section! And what a beautiful section it is!
